js是基于对象的简单程序;
下面来了解一些js的内部对象:
1、Array对象:它由一个名字和索引来组成;
定义数组方法如下:
var person = new Person("赵大", "钱二", "张三", "李四", "王五");
当然,也可以这样定义:
var person = new Person(5); //5为数组的长度
person既可以是存在的数组,也可以是一个新创建的对象;
对数组赋值或引用:
扫描二维码关注公众号,回复:
713462 查看本文章
person[5] = "刘六";
当然也可以像上面那样,在创建对象的时候就赋值啦;
2、Function对象:像函数一样执行;
它的用法是:
var person = new Function(["赵大", "钱二", "张三", "李四", "王五"], alert(person[3]); //李四 );
3、Number对象:将其属性集中到一个对象中,是数字通过toString转换为字符串;
4、String对象:不要将它同字符串常量混淆;
5、Boolean对象:创建对象:
var person = new Boolean(true); if(person["田七"]){ //如果person对象里存在 alert(false); }